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12411753 660 920 907773985
4735 4328351398
4735 4328351398
9050 29 4357743 32241198 4226
All about undefined
Interested in learning more?
4735 4328351398
9050 29 4357743 32241198 4226
See more
602975432 184300 62403926
83567271 42497279 051692
See more
3821 76424561886 98
877 437300630 7904808
See more